Sydney Uni Lions is an Australian club water polo team that competes in the National Water Polo League. They have a men's team and a women's team and are based in Sydney .
General information [ edit ]
The club's colours are blue and gold, and their major sponsor is Sydney University Sports Union .[ 1] The team's home pool is the Peter Montgomery Pool at the Sydney University Sports Centre .[ 1]
Men's team [ edit ]
As of 2012[update] , the men's team was coached by Damian Fanning and included Australia men's national water polo team member Thomas Whalan .[ 2]
Women's team [ edit ]
As of 2012[update] , the team was coached by Ian Trent while Leanne McKee served as the club's manager. Members of the 2011 club who had experience as a members of the Australia women's national water polo team included Elysha O'Neill , Hannah Buckling , Joanne Whitehorn , Keesja Gofers and Alicia Brightwell .[ 1] The women's team joined the National Water Polo League in 2004.[ 1] They were semi-finals in the league championships in 2006 and 2007. They were elimination finalists in 2011.[ 1] In 2011, the team was coached by David Hudson and managed by Bruce Hammond.[ 3]
The team has a crosstown rival, Cronulla Sharks .[ 4]
